The Langerhans Cell Histiocytosis management strategies patient guide
Langerhans Cell Histiocytosis (LCH) is a rare disorder characterized by the abnormal proliferation of Langerhans cells, a type of immune cell that normally helps regulate immune responses. This condition can affect various parts of the body, including bones, skin, lymph nodes, liver, spleen, and the central nervous system. Due to its variable presentation and rarity, managing LCH requires a personalized, multidisciplinary approach focused on effective treatment, minimizing side effects, and improving quality of life.
The management strategies for LCH depend on the extent and severity of the disease. In cases where the disease is localized—such as isolated bone lesions or skin involvement—less aggressive treatments are typically sufficient. Surgery, for example, can be used to remove accessible lesions, providing relief and sometimes curing the disease in these cases. Additionally, localized radiation therapy may be employed for certain lesions that do not respond to less invasive treatments or are located in areas difficult to remove surgically.
For more extensive or multisystem disease, systemic therapies are often necessary. Chemotherapy remains the cornerstone for treating widespread LCH. Medications like vinblastine, combined with corticosteroids such as prednisone, are commonly used to suppress the abnormal proliferation of Langerhans cells. The treatment duration varies based on the response but generally lasts several months to ensure disease control and prevent relapse. Close monitoring during therapy allows healthcare providers to adjust medications and manage side effects effectively.
In recent years, targeted therapies have gained prominence, especially for patients with specific genetic mutations, such as BRAF V600E. BRAF inhibitors like vemurafenib have shown promising results in reducing disease activity, particularly in refractory cases or those with high-risk features. The use of targeted therapy signifies a move toward more personalized treatment plans, improving outcomes and reducing unnecessary toxicity.
Supportive care is also a vital aspect of managing LCH. Patients may experience pain, fatigue, or other symptoms depending on the organs involved. Pain management, nutritional support, and physical therapy can help improve overall well-being. For patients with central nervous system involvement, neurologic assessments and supportive interventions are essential to address complications or neurological deficits.
Multidisciplinary teams—including hematologists, oncologists, radiologists, pathologists, and other specialists—play a crucial role in providing comprehensive care. Regular follow-up is essential to monitor for disease recurrence, assess treatment side effects, and manage any long-term complications. Psychosocial support, including counseling and support groups, can help patients and families cope with the emotional challenges associated with a rare and chronic illness.
